Understanding the Process: What You Are Paying For
Before diving into the numbers, it assists to comprehend the necessary steps required to get a Category B (basic passenger automobile) driving license in Poland:
- Medical Examination: Securing a physician's approval.
- PKK Number: Generating a Candidate Driver Profile (Profil Kandydata na Kierowcę).
- State-Approved Driving Course: Completing mandatory theoretical and useful training at a certified OSK (Ośrodek Szkolenia Kierowców).
- State Exams: Passing the main theoretical and dry runs at WORD (Wojewódzki Ośrodek Ruchu Drogowego).
- License Issuance: Paying for kup legalne prawo Jazdy w polsce the physical document to be printed and delivered.

Detailed Look at Each Expense1. The Medical Examination (Badanie Lekarskie)
Every future motorist need to undergo a brief physical exam by a licensed occupational doctor to check vision, hearing, and overall physical and psychological fitness to drive.
- Expense: Standardized by law at 200 PLN.
- What to anticipate: The medical professional will examine your eyesight and ask basic health-related questions. If you use glasses, bring your prescription.
2. Prospect Driver Profile (PKK)
To register in a driving school, you should visit your regional district workplace (Starostwo Powiatowe or Urząd Dzielnicy) to get a PKK number.
- Expense: Free.
- Requirements: You will require your ID/Passport, the medical certificate, one recent photograph, and a completed application.
3. State Driving Course (Kurs na Prawo Jazdy)
This is without a doubt the largest expense. A basic Category B course consists of:
- 30 hours of theoretical classes (covering traffic laws, roadway indications, and safe driving concepts).
- 30 hours of practical behind-the-wheel driving (performed in a vehicle similar to the one used for the state exam).
Rates vary considerably based upon place. In significant cities like Warsaw, KrakóKup prawo jazdy w Polsce, or Wrocław, prices hover around 3,500 to 4,500 PLN, whereas smaller sized towns might offer courses beginning from 2,500 PLN.
Tip: Always check if the course fee consists of internal theoretical and useful examinations, as some schools charge additional for these.
4. State Exams (WORD Fees)
Once the driving school licenses that you have finished the course, you must schedule your examinations through the official state centers referred to as WORD (Wojewódzki Ośrodek Ruchu Drogowego).
- Theoretical Exam: Costs 50 PLN. It can be taken in Polish, English, or German.
- Practical Exam: Costs 200 PLN.
- Warning on Retakes: If you stop working either test, you should pay the complete cost again for every subsequent attempt. Because the useful exam has a notoriously low first-time pass rate in Poland (often hovering around 30-40%), lots of students end up spending an additional 200-- 400 PLN on retakes.
5. Extra Driving Lessons (Jazdy Doszkalające)
Many students find that the mandatory 30 practical hours are not enough to feel positive, especially in heavy city traffic. Additional lessons normally cost between 70 and 100 PLN per hour. Budgeting for a minimum of 5 additional hours is a smart financial precaution.
6. Issuing the License (Wydanie Prawa Jazdy)
After successfully passing both state examinations, the WORD center updates your PKK profile. You need to then go back to your local district office to spend for the physical document to be printed.
- Cost: 100.50 PLN (includes 100 PLN for the license and a 0.50 PLN central register fee).
Concealed or Unexpected Costs to Keep in Mind
When determining the budget for a Polish driving license, one should also represent potential incidental expenses:
- Translation Fees: If your files (like a foreign residency card or medical certificate) are not in Polish, licensed translations may be needed.
- Psychological Evaluation: In specific cases (e.g., expert drivers or individuals sent by a physician), a wider mental test might be needed, costing around 150 - 200 PLN.
- Medical Certificate Renewal: If you take too long to complete your course and your medical certificate expires, you may have to pay for a brand-new examination.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)Can I take the driving theory exam in English in Poland?
Yes. The main state theory exam at WORD can be taken in English or German, along with Polish. However, the useful exam should be carried out in Polish (or with an authorized sworn translator present, which you need to arrange and spend for yourself).

Are foreigners eligible to get a driving license in Poland?
Yes, provided they satisfy the "residency rule" (zasada rezydentury). To get a Polish driving license, a foreigner must reside in Poland for at least 185 days in a calendar year due to individual or professional ties, and provide a valid home authorization (Karta Pobytu) or visa.
The length of time does the whole procedure take?
On average, the procedure takes 2 to 3 months. This includes 1 month for the course, waiting times for state test slots at WORD, and approximately 2 weeks for the physical license card to be printed after passing.
